数据库系统原理考研专业课资料
数据库系统原理(Database System Principles)是计算机科学与技术、软件工程、信息管理等专业的重要课程之一,也是考研专业课中的一门必修课程。它主要涉及到关系数据库的原理与应用、数据库设计与管理、数据库安全与完整性以及数据库查询与优化等方面的知识。本文将为大家介绍一些学习数据库系统原理的资料和学习方法,帮助考生更好地备考和理解这门课程的重要概念和原理。
一、书籍推荐
在学习数据库系统原理的过程中,推荐以下几本经典教材和参考书籍:
1. 《数据库系统概念》(Database System Concepts) - Abraham Silberschatz、Henry F. Korth、S. Sudarshan
这本书是数据库系统领域的经典教材之一,详细介绍了数据库系统的所有基本概念和原理,包括数据模型、关系数据库、SQL语言、事务与并发控制、数据库恢复与备份等内容。这本书语言简明易懂,适合初学者入门使用。
2. 《数据库系统基础教程》(Database Systems: A Practical Approach to Design, Implementation, and Management) - Thomas M. Connolly、Carolyn E. Begg
这本书介绍了数据库系统的基本概念和实践技术,包括数据库设计、关系数据库规范化、SQL语言、存储与索引技术、数据库安全与完整性等内容。此外,该书还介绍了一些常见的数据库管理工具和数据库应用开发技术,对数据库系统的实际应用具有很好的指导作用。
数据库学习入门书籍
3. 《数据库系统导论》(Introduction to Database Systems) - C.J. Date
这本书是数据库系统的经典导论教材,非常详细地介绍了数据库系统的基本概念和原理。其中,作者还对关系模型、关系代数与关系演算、完整性约束、事务与并发控制等内容进行了深入的讲解。该书对理解数据库系统的理论基础和相关概念具有很大的帮助。
二、网络资源
除了书籍资料外,网络上还有很多免费的学习资源可供参考和使用。以下是一些值得推荐的数据库系统原理的网络教程和课程资料:
1. Mooc网上的数据库系统相关课程
Mooc网上有许多高校提供的免费数据库系统相关课程,如网易云课堂上的《数据库原理与应用》、Coursera上的《Introduction to Databases》等。这些课程以视频教学为主,配以习题、实践案例和在线答疑等辅助教学材料,对于理解数据库系统的原理和应用有很大帮助。
2. 数据库厂商官方文档和教程
各大数据库厂商都会提供官方的数据库系统文档和教程,如Oracle的《Oracle Database Online Documentation》、MySQL的《MySQL Documentation》等。这些官方文档和教程详细介绍了数据库系统的各项功能和用法,对于学习和掌握具体的数据库产品非常有帮助。
三、学习方法
学习数据库系统原理需要掌握一定的理论知识,同时也需要进行实践操作。以下是一些建议的学习方法:
1. 注重理论学习
首先应该学习数据库系统的基本概念和原理,掌握相关的数据模型、关系代数、SQL语言和事务并发控制等知识。可以通过阅读教材、参考书籍和网络教程等来学习,同时可以做一些理论习题来巩固知识。
2. 实践操作
理论学习之后,应该进行一些实践操作,熟悉数据库系统的具体应用和管理。可以使用一些开源的数据库管理系统(如MySQL、PostgreSQL等)来进行实验和练习,掌握数据库的创建、查询、修改和删除等操作。此外,还可以尝试使用数据库管理工具(如Navicat、SQL Server Management Studio等)来进行数据库设计和管理的实践。
3. 参与项目实践
参与一些数据库相关的项目实践,如开发一个简单的数据库应用或者参与一些数据库设计和优化的项目,可以帮助加深对数据库系统原理的理解,并提升实际应用的能力。
总结起来,学习数据库系统原理是一项综合性较强的任务,需要掌握一定的理论知识和实践技能。通过选择合适的书籍、参考网络资源和进行实践操作,结合项目实践,考生可以更好地备考和理解数据库系统原理,提高自己在这门重要专业课程中的能力水平。

版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。